Aillea locations near me
Find the nearest Aillea locations from all around the country with address, phone ☎, opening hours ⌚, directions and more.
The latest Aillea branches in the United States

Find the nearest Aillea locations from all around the country with address, phone ☎, opening hours ⌚, directions and more.